Does anyone have the data for a Sako TRG-22 with 26" barrel and factory muzzle break and FGMM 168 SMK? I am looking for muzzle velocity on this setup as my chrono is now deceased... Any help would be appreciated!

I have the same rifle with the OEM brake and 26" barrel, but I've never chrono'd Federal 168's. It's probably not helpful, but my 175 SMK handloads with 44.2 grains of Varget set at 2.80" average about 2,690 FPS, 43.8 grains of the same averages 2,666 FPS.

Went back and pulled my data from when I had my TRG-22. I also had the 26" barrel and OEM brake. My data for Federal 168gr GM was 2609 average. Actually, it never really deviated more than 3-4 FPS from the 4 different times I took it to the range to chonograph the rounds. Meaning, the average for one session might have been 2606, and the next time 2611, and so on. The overall average, however, I came up with was 2609, meaning, for just simplicity's sake, I just used a "feet-per-second" velocity of 2600. Also, when I shot it, it was last Spring, and the temp was always between 65-69 degrees, so keep that in mind. Also, my elevation where I'm at in IL is around 490 feet above sea-level.
